? Are you ready to take full ownership of customs operations at a national level and drive transformation across a complex logistics environment? As National Customs Operations Manager, you will play a pivotal leadership role in ensuring compliant, efficient and future-ready customs operations across all business units. You will shape strategy, lead high-performing teams, and drive innovation through continuous improvement and digitalisation.
How you create impact Lead and oversee national customs operations, ensuring compliance and operational excellence across all business units. Drive continuous improvement initiatives to enhance productivity, efficiency and service quality. Identify and implement automation and digital solutions to optimise customs processes. Support the onboarding of new business, including RFQs and operational integrations. Build strong customer relationships and represent the operations function in key customer engagements.
Collaborate across functions, including IT, Sales, Compliance and Operations, to deliver innovative solutions. Lead and manage strategic projects, ensuring successful implementation and measurable outcomes. Inspire, develop and lead a high-performing, inclusive team while fostering a strong performance culture. What we would like you to bring Proven experience in customs operations management within a logistics or supply chain environment. Strong knowledge of UK and international customs regulations and compliance requirements.
Demonstrable experience in process optimisation, automation and continuous improvement. Leadership experience with the ability to motivate, coach and develop diverse teams. Strong project management skills, with experience of leading cross-functional initiatives. Excellent stakeholder management, communication and collaboration skills. Proficiency in customs management systems (e.g. Cargo Wise or similar platforms). Fluent English; additional language skills would be an advantage.
